ATI FirePro V5700 vs AMD FirePro W5100

We compared two Desktop platform GPUs: 512MB VRAM FirePro V5700 and 4GB VRAM FirePro W5100 to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.

Main Differences

AMD FirePro W5100 's Advantages
Released 5 years and 7 months late
Larger VRAM bandwidth (96.00GB/s vs 28.80GB/s)
448 additional rendering cores
Lower TDP (50W vs 56W)
